The Prospector Course is one of two courses designed by Jack Nicklaus and his two sons, Jack II and Gary, at the Superstition Mountain Club. The second golf course was aptly named the Lost Gold Course to complement the original Prospector Course; both have a risk-and-reward style layout that is a Nicklaus trademark. The Prospector Course has very fast greens and wide open fairways. Water hazards as well as strategically placed bunkers, come into play throughout. The Prospector's signature hole is the par-5 18th, which features a slight dogleg left with a lake bordering the left of the fairway.
